Understanding the Sales Funnel: A Visual Metaphor

Think of a sales funnel like a kitchen funnel. You start with a broad audience at the top, representing everyone who might be interested in your services. As they move down the funnel, they're gradually filtered and qualified. By the time they reach the narrow spout at the bottom, you're left with your ideal clients, ready to convert into paying customers.

Building Your Service Business Sales Funnel: Step-by-Step

Now, let's dive into the specific steps involved in constructing your very own sales funnel:

1. Define Your Ideal Client: Who Are You Trying to Attract?

The foundation of any successful sales funnel is a clear understanding of your ideal client. This isn't just about demographics; it's about their deepest desires, biggest frustrations, and the specific challenges they face.

  • Craft a buyer persona: Imagine your ideal client as a real person. Give them a name, a backstory, and specific pain points your service solves.

  • Identify their online behavior: Where do they hang out online? What social media platforms do they use? What kind of content do they consume?

2. Attract Attention: Top of the Funnel Strategies

With a buyer persona in hand, you can start crafting strategies to attract potential clients at the top of the funnel. Here are a few key tactics:

  • Content marketing: Create valuable blog posts, infographics, or videos that address your ideal client's pain points and showcase your expertise.

  • Social media marketing: Engage on relevant social media platforms with informative and entertaining content. Run targeted ads to reach your ideal audience.

  • Search engine optimization (SEO): Optimize your website and content with relevant keywords to ensure your ideal clients find you in search engine results.

  • Free consultations or audits: Offer a free consultation or service audit to give potential clients a taste of your expertise and build trust.

3. Capture Leads:  The Power of the Opt-In

Once you've attracted attention, it's time to capture leads by enticing potential clients to share their contact information. This is where irresistible opt-ins come into play.

  • Lead magnets: Offer valuable downloadable guides, ebooks, or cheat sheets in exchange for email addresses.

  • Webinars or workshops: Host free webinars or workshops on topics relevant to your ideal client's challenges.

  • Landing pages: Create dedicated landing pages with clear calls to action (CTAs) that encourage visitors to opt-in for your lead magnets.

4. Nurture Leads with Valuable Content:  The Middle of the Funnel

Now that you have leads, it's crucial to nurture them with valuable content that positions you as a trusted advisor.

  • Email marketing: Craft compelling email sequences that educate, inform, and address your leads' specific needs.

  • Case studies and testimonials: Showcase the success stories of past clients to build trust and social proof.

  • Blog content: Continue to create informative blog content that delves deeper into your service offerings and the benefits they provide.

5. Qualify Leads: Separating the Curious from the Committed

Not every lead is created equal. Here's how to identify the most promising prospects:

  • Lead scoring: Assign points to leads based on their actions, such as opening emails or downloading specific content.

  • Surveys and questionnaires: Gather additional information about your leads' specific needs and budget to determine if they're a good fit for your services.

6. Close the Deal: The Conversion Point

It's time to convert those qualified leads into paying clients! Here are some effective closing techniques:

  • Free consultations: Schedule free consultations to discuss your leads' specific needs and demonstrate the value you can provide.

  • Sales calls: Personalized sales calls allow you to tailor your offer to each lead's unique situation and address any objections.

  • Special offers: Consider offering limited-time discounts or free bonuses to incentivize conversion.

7. Onboarding and Delight: Building Long-Term Relationships

The sale doesn't end after the contract is signed. A smooth onboarding process and ongoing efforts to delight your clients are essential for building long-term relationships and fostering referrals.

  • Streamlined onboarding: Develop a clear and efficient onboarding process that sets expectations and ensures your clients understand your services and how to get the most out of them.

  • Exceptional communication: Maintain open communication channels and respond promptly to client questions and concerns.

  • Delivering results: Exceed client expectations by delivering exceptional results that solve their problems and add value to their business.

  • Client appreciation: Show appreciation for your clients through personalized touches like birthday messages, holiday greetings, or exclusive content.

8. Analyze and Optimize: Refining Your Funnel for Maximum Impact

Your sales funnel is a living, breathing entity. Continuously monitor its performance with analytics tools to identify areas for improvement.

  • Track key metrics: Monitor metrics like website traffic, conversion rates, and lead generation to see where your funnel is leaking.

  • A/B testing: Test different variations of your landing pages, email subject lines, or calls to action to see what resonates best with your audience.

  • Refine your approach: Based on your data, iterate and optimize your funnel to improve its effectiveness over time.

9. The Power of Automation:

Don't let manual tasks bog you down. Utilize marketing automation tools to streamline processes like email marketing, lead nurturing sequences, and social media scheduling.

10. Integrating Your Sales Funnel with Existing Systems:

For a seamless experience, ensure your sales funnel integrates with your existing CRM, email marketing platform, and website analytics tools.

Leveraging Different Sales Funnel Tools:

There's a vast array of tools available to help you build and manage your sales funnel. Here are a few popular options:

  • Landing page builders: Create high-converting landing pages with tools like Unbounce or Leadpages.

  • Email marketing platforms: Manage your email marketing campaigns with Mailchimp or Constant Contact.

  • CRM software: Organize your client information and track sales opportunities with tools like Salesforce or HubSpot CRM.

  • Marketing automation platforms: Automate repetitive tasks with platforms like ActiveCampaign or Drip.

5. How can I measure the success of my sales funnel?

There are several key metrics to track the success of your sales funnel. These include website traffic, conversion rates (e.g., email opt-in rate, free consultation signup rate), lead generation cost, and sales conversion rate (percentage of leads that convert into paying clients). By monitoring these metrics, you can identify areas for improvement and optimize your funnel for maximum impact.
